Output 38492640013cfe8aff529611d0db617c7b318f22e5e1527182120f07d6df824c:1

value
2334000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adb2eeb31e6b3d84d67480d93bd317ee9b0018f4 OP_EQUAL
address
3HXTBAz5kqiSzPcAMngY8FSxvn23DLo2Dy
transaction
38492640013cfe8aff529611d0db617c7b318f22e5e1527182120f07d6df824c
spent
true